When Goodman and co-founder Travis Talmadge enlisted Jennifer Carpenter of Verona Carpenter Architects to collaborate on the plan for the 6,500-square-foot space, preserving the history of the building was a priority. A former soda production plant, previously occupied by the Brooklyn Bottling Company and Dr. Brown's Soda, the building's vaulted ceilings and brickwork remained in excellent condition. Even the old 100-foot smokestack remains, finding new life as the centerpiece of the semi-secret ritual room in the women's locker area.

Boats still use screw-style propellers, variants of which can be found as far back as the 1700s. Underwater footage of a Sharrow (top) and a regular propeller (bottom) shows the difference in tip vortex cavitation between the two types of props (visible in the circles of bubbles swirling off the regular prop’s blade tips). The high- and low-pressure regions meet along the edge of the loop, distributing the vortices more widely so that they dissipate faster and therefore more quietly. When a blade propeller spins in the air (like the one on the left in the above image), it generates regions of high and low pressure that meet at the blade's tip to create a vortex. Constructed in 1925, the Pink House is a 3-bedroom, two story former private residence situated along Plum Island Turnpike in Newbury, MA. It is surrounded by the turnpike to the north and salt marsh salt marsh Salt marshes are found in tidal areas near the coast, where freshwater mixes with saltwater. In 2014, a preliminary environmental survey of the building found that it contains over 3,000 square feet of asbestos, a serious human health risk. The house, in a state of disrepair when purchased, has continued to deteriorate. Given these health and safety hazards, the Service determined that the building is not suitable for staff housing, nor is there any other feasible use for the house. On April 18, Idaho Department of Fish and Game removed a young adult male mountain lion from a north Pocatello neighborhood off of Hawthorne Road. Construction of the current Miller House began in 1895 and was completed in 1898.

Universal seat covers are designed to fit a variety of similarly sized cars, so the same set can go into a Toyota Corolla, a Honda Civic, or a Subaru Impreza. The catch, of course, is in the name; universal covers aren’t designed as exact matches for specific seats, so fitment could be imprecise and you may end up with saggy-looking seats. For example, late-model cars equipped with side airbags integrated into the front seatbacks require a specific type of cover designed to let the airbag deploy. Meanwhile, thicker covers (like those made of neoprene) can make heated and ventilated seats less effective, while covers made of a breathable mesh fabric will let through cooling air.

Therefore, an increase in DA simultaneous to an increase in ACh release in the NAc signals satiety (stop) but if the change in release of these neurotransmitters is divergent (decrease in DA and increase in ACh) then the stimulus becomes aversive (140). Taken together, animal feeding induces an initial and long-lasting increase in DA release followed by an increase in ACh output signaling satiation, making the animal feel satisfied (DA release) and stop the behavior (ACh).
